For this episode, Alex is taking us to Scotland. Lindsay was a sweet, bright and outgoing 16 year old on September 7, 2001. All that changed when she was attacked by a 14 year old named Lee Don Bell.
When the trial started, Lindsay made the decision to testify in court. The experience was a traumatizing nightmare for her as she was forced to show the court the underwear she’d been wearing and had to answer questions from her attacker.
This case highlights the need to treat victims and survivors of SA with dignity, empathy, and respect. Lindsay was let down and was made to feel like she deserved what happened to her. Luckily, there are people still fighting to protect victims and survivors, and trying to make sure what happened to Lindsay doesn’t happen to anyone else.
